350 Is the number of seconds required to travel $${d}_{1}$$ feet at $${r}_{1}$$ feet per second greater than the number of seconds required to travel $${d}_{2}$$ feet at $${r}_{2}$$ feet per second?(1)$${d}_{1}$$ is 30 greater than $${d}_{2}$$.(2)$${r}_{1}$$ is 30 greater than $${r}_{2}$$.
351 Last year, if Arturo spent a total of $12,000 on his mortgage payments, real estate taxes, and home insurance, how much did he spend on his real estate taxes?(1)Last year, the total amount that Arturo spent on his real estate taxes and home insurance was $$33\frac{1}{3}$$ percent of the amount that he spent on his mortgage payments.(2)Last year, the amount that Arturo spent on his real estate taxes was 20 percent of the total amount he spent on his mortgage payments and home insurance.
352 If a, b, c, and d are positive numbers, is $$\frac a b < \frac c d$$ ?(1) $$0<\frac{(c-a)}{(d-b)}$$(2)$$(\frac{ad}{bc})^{2}<{\frac{ad}{bc}}$$
353 Is the number of members of Club X greater than the number of members of Club Y ?(1)Of the members of Club X, 20 percent are also members of Club Y.(2)Of the members of Club Y, 30 percent are also members of Club X.

355 If [x] denotes the least integer greater than or equal to x, is [x] = 0 ?(1) -1 < x< 1(2) x < 0
356 If x and y are integers, is x > y?(1) x+y >0(2) $${y}^{x}$$ < 0
357 If r and s are the roots of the equation $${x}^{2}+{b}{x}+{c}={0}$$, where b and c are constants, is rs < 0 ?(1) b < 0(2) c < 0

361 If x is negative, is $$x < -3$$?(1)$${x}^{2} >{9}$$(2)$${x}^{3}<-{9}$$
362 What is the number of cans that can be packed in a certain carton?(1) The interior volume of this carton is 2,304 cubic inches.(2) The exterior of each can is 6 inches high and has a diameter of 4 inches.

364 Material A costs $3 per kilogram, and material B costs $5 per kilogram. If 10 kilograms of material K consists of x kilograms of material A and y kilograms of material B, is x > y?(1)y > 4(2)The cost of the 10 kilograms of material K is less than $40.
365 For any positive integer x, the 2-height of x is defined to be the greatest nonnegative integer n such that $${2}^{n}$$ is a factor of x. If k and m are positive integers, is the 2-height of k greater than the 2-height of m ? (1) $$k>{m}$$ (2)$$\frac{K}{M}$$ is an even integer.
366 At what speed was a train traveling on a trip when it had completed half of the total distance of the trip?(1)The trip was 460 miles long and took 4 hours to complete.(2)The train traveled at an average rate of 115 miles per hour on the trip.
367 4, 6, 8, 10, 12, 14, 16, 18, 20, 22List M (not shown) consists of 8 different integers each of which is in the list shown. What is the standard deviation of the numbers in list M ?(1) The average (arithmetic mean) of the numbers in list M is equal to the average of the numbers in the list shown.(2) List M does not contain 22.
368 Tom, Jane, and Sue each purchased a new house. The average (arithmetic mean) price of the three houses was $120,000. What was the median price of the three houses?(1)The price of Tom's house was $110,000.(2)The price of Jane's house was $120,000.
369 If x and y are integers, is xy even?(1)$$x = y+1$$(2)$$\frac{x}{y}$$ is an even integer.
370 In triangle ABC, point X is the midpoint of side AC and point Y is the midpoint of side BC. If point R is the midpoint of line segment XC and if point S is the midpoint of line segment YC, what is the area of triangular region RCS ?(1)The area of triangular region ABX is 32.(2)The length of one of the altitudes of triangle ABC is 8.
